I bought a 12.7 oz can and it is Designer Whey Natuaral Flavor. I got mine at the Vitamin Shoppe and I paid 10.95 for it. The had the big buckets for I think 14.99 but it may have been 19.99. It has 90 calories per scoup with 2 Carbs, 2 grams sugar, and 19 grams protein. I have not tried yet but am. It says you can put in in drinks, shakes, muffins, cereal, water, milk, juice, yogurt or any recipes. It is also mixable with a spoon and 97% lactose free. Nalani
